General Description:
Supports GRMC’s mission, vision and values by exhibiting the following behaviors: excellence and competence, collaboration, innovation, respect personalization, commitment to our community and accountability and ownership.
Under managerial direction: plans and provides radiation oncology treatments to patients, ensuring quality treatments. Adherence to radiation therapy policies and procedures.
Essential Functions:
- Participate in a variety of duties involved in the administration of radiation therapy to patient.
- Operation of Varian Triology iX linear accelerator.
- Mosiaq record and verify
- CBCT, KV-KV, and MV imaging
- CT simulations
- Electron block cutting
- Participates in CT scans and fluoroscopy for the purpose of treatment planning
- Follow established policies, procedures, quality improvement objectives and safety, environmental, radiation safety and infection control standards.
- Perform proper handling of hazardous waste materials.
- Keep accurate and complete patient records relating to care
- Provide support and education to patients and family.
- Staff coverage of Monday through Fridays (Days)
- Treatment of 8-10 patients per day. Generally about 180 patient treatments per month.
- Other duties as assigned
Education and Training Requirements:
- Graduation of an accredited radiation therapy program
- Registered Radiation Therapist (ARRT) or registry eligible within New Mexico certification
- NM Radiation Therapist licensure
- BLS certification through AHA
- Two years of experience required
- New graduates a possibility
